AZUSA, CALIF. -- Junior Dan Wilson recorded the first multiple-goal game of his career to lead the NAIA's No. 11-ranked Azusa Pacific to a 3-0 victory over Graceland College in the opening round of the 14th Annual Cougar Classic Friday night.
Wilson converted a pair of second-half penalty kicks to ease the frustration of the Cougars, who clearly dominated the game yet had difficulty converting numerous scoring opportunities.
The Cougars led just 1-0 at the half after junior J.D. Rotteau converted a header from 2 yards out off a baseline crossing pass from Jeff Johnson. It was Rotteau's second goal in as many games this season.
The Cougars continually attacked the Yellowjacket net, yet it wasn't unitl Jacob Ward, who was trying to head a pass, was taken down in the box that Azusa Pacific finally tallied another goal on Wilson's first PK. Eight minutes later, a frustrated Yellowjacket committed another foul in the box, allowing Wilson to cap the game's scoring.
Azusa Pacific out-shot Graceland, 20-3, including a 10-0 clip in the second half. The Cougars had a whopping 11 corner kicks.
Azusa Pacific is 2-0 on the season while Graceland falls to 0-1.
In the Classic's other game, No. 18-ranked Westmont downed College of Notre Dame, 2-1, scoring a pair of goals in the first 15 minutes and then hanging on for the victory.
